Eurowings to run Düsseldorf-Rovaniemi flight in Dec

German low-cost carrier Eurowings will expand its winter service to Northern Europe, including Rovaniemi Airport, starting in December, said Finavia on Monday, quoting a press release of the airline.

The Eurowings in a press release stated that the flights will be operated from Düsseldorf, Germany to Rovaniemi every Sunday during the winter season from 5 December 2021, to 20 March 2022.

In addition to Rovaniemi, Eurowings will be flying to Tromsø, in Norway, and Luleå, and Kiruna in Sweden.
